    Here’s Everything Coming to SHUDDER in June 2026

    Take a look at all the titles joining the horror streamer in June 2026.

    Having taken a journey through what both Prime Video and Paramount+ have on offer for fans in June 2026 it’s now time for something a little… spookier. Now it’s the time of our favourite horror streamer, Shudder, to tell us what they have in store across the month and it includes the return of an all-out horror classic.

    June features two new original film premieres with Find Your Friends arriving in June 12, followed by The Voices of Our Mother on June 19. They’ll be joined by the next two seasons of the classic Tales From the Crypt series which debut on June 5 and 12 respectively.

    First up let’s take a look at those original films:

    Find Your Friends – streaming Friday, June 12, 2026.

    Amber and her four best friends flee Los Angeles for a girls’ trip in Joshua Tree, only to find themselves unwelcome in a desert town simmering with quiet hostility. As isolation sets in and encounters with aggressive locals grow more threatening, festering resentments within the group begin to surface. What begins as fun and reckless escape spirals into a violent struggle for control and survival, as past wounds and present dangers collide in a night that turns their trip into a revenge-fueled nightmare. Starring Bella Thorne (Divinity), Chloe Cherry (Euphoria), Helena Howard (Madeline’s Madeline), Sophia Ali (Uncharted), and Zion Moreno (Gossip Girl).

    The Voices of Our Mother – streaming Friday, June 19, 2026.

    The Voices of Our Mother follows Harriet Scaflen (Sheila McCarthy, Women Talking, The Umbrella Academy) after the death of her mother at the age of 95. Harriet then has an unexplainable health scare, bringing her four estranged children to the family home to care for her. As their past animosities and secrets are revealed, they soon realize their mother’s health issues may be supernatural, and the awoken evil inside her is seeking revenge on her children for her own survival. Directed by and starring Mark O’Brien (The Righteous, Ready or Not, Halt and Catch Fire). 

    Tales From the Crypt – Season 6 streaming June 5 and Season 7 streaming June 12, 2026

    Tales from the Crypt, the popular 90s horror anthology series inspired by the 1950s EC Comics, is back exclusively streaming on Shudder! Each episode is a self-contained story often featuring well-known talent and directors – and hosted by the Crypt Keeper (John Kassir), a wisecracking corpse known for his macabre puns. With its signature unrestricted gore, profanity, and dark irony, the show’s episode styles range from comedy to drama and deliver twisted moral lessons where “bad people” meet poetically horrific ends – and issues like greed, lust, and moral decay lead to tragic consequences. The series features a long list of A-list guest stars including Brad Pitt, Demi Moore, John Lithgow, Christopher Reeve, Catherine O’Hara, Steve Buscemi, Brooke Shields and many more. Several episodes have been directed by well-known talent including Rober Zemeckis, Tobe Hooper and William Friedkin, as well as acclaimed actors such as Tom Hanks, Arnold Schwarzeneggerand Michael J. Fox. 

    Here’s a look at the new library additions coming in June 2026:

    1 June

    Jack Be Nimble

    Separated twins Jack and Dora seek reunion after childhood adoption. Jack suffers with abusive family while Dora, raised in better circumstances, develops psychic abilities sensing his peril and searches for him.

    After Blue 

    A chimeric future on After Blue, a planet from another galaxy, a virgin planet where only women can survive in the midst of harmless flora and fauna. The story is of a punitive expedition. 

    Murder Me Monster 

    A rural police officer investigates a strange case in which a woman is found headless. The main suspect puts the blame on a legendary monster. 

    15 June

    Cannibal Mukbang

    An exploration of one’s relationship with food, sexuality, and revenge. It asks, “How far would you go in the name of love?”
